ChatGPT Box Changelog

What's new in ChatGPT Box 2.5.4

May 8, 2024
  • Upgrades:
  • upgrade chatgpt web (Change "chat.openai.com" to "chatgpt.com") (#688, #687, #677, #678, #681, #682)
  • Fixes:
  • fix a style issue (#692)
  • Chores:
  • update enforcement rule

New in ChatGPT Box 2.5.3 (May 2, 2024)

  • Upgrades:
  • Upgrade chatgpt web (proofToken)
  • Improvements:
  • Improve fetch onmessage
  • Improve registerWebsocket
  • Fixes:
  • Fix
  • Small fix
  • Small fix for bing web mode

New in ChatGPT Box 2.5.2 (Mar 24, 2024)

  • Fixes:
  • fix the error caused by the unnecessary ArkoseToken for free accounts (#661)
  • upgrade component mount for brave search

New in ChatGPT Box 2.5.1 (Mar 24, 2024)

  • Upgrades:
  • 074b6cc: upgrade chatgpt web (new arkoseToken and requirementsToken) (#653, #658, #661) (josc146)
  • c4a537f: switch azure openai api version to stable version (#640) (josc146)
  • a6fa0ed: Update Google Gemini integration (Tomasz Panasiuk) #649
  • Features:
  • 21b8468: Add support for kimi.moonshot.cn Web mode (#656) (xxcdd) #656
  • 381cea3: allow hiding context menu (#643) (josc146)
  • e2ec8ac: claude 3 api support (#642) (josc146)
  • 74bcba8: allow custom claude api url (#644) (josc146)
  • Improvements:
  • 9cbe4f3: improve websocket support for chatgpt web mode (#652) (josc146)
  • 680900b: add additional finish conditions for OpenAI API and Custom API (both can be customized, thus requiring more condition checks, now the api has better support for ollama and LM Studio) (#631, #648) (josc146)
  • eb88fc2: getCoreContentText for any websites using mozilla/readability (#641) (xxcdd) #641
  • c00b8ff: improve moonshot api support (#623) (josc146)
  • d49280c: improve delta process (#657) (josc146)
  • cbeae3e: bigger FloatingToolbar icon (josc146)
  • 26d6ca5: dark mode for SelectionToolbar (#651) (josc146)
  • Fixes:
  • db35e05: fix #538 breaks archwiki enumeration (katex css on body) (josc146)
  • d53d8b8: fix josStorer/chatGPT-search-engine-extension#23 again (caused by dcd3415) (josc146) (#660)
  • Chores:
  • 985adb9: reduce package size (josc146)
  • 4226cf5: update enforcement rule (josc146)
  • 1ec752c: update i18n (josc146)
  • 68e3a8a: update readme (josc146)

New in ChatGPT Box 2.5.0 (Mar 4, 2024)

  • Upgrades:
  • Update chatgpt web support (websocket mode) (#621, #627, #628, #630, #632, #634, #635, #637) (josc146)
  • Upgrade claude.ai client (josc146)
  • Update adaption for reddit (#416) (josc146)
  • Improvements:
  • Improve bilibili video path detection (josc146)
  • Look for class="article" for content (Martin Richtarsky) #626
  • Avoid generating a new chat when storing session (josc146)
  • Chores:
  • Add moonshot to api list (Jialei) #623
  • Update enforcement rule (josc146)
  • Update OpenAI ChatGPT Turbo models (API) (#620) (Peter Dave Hello) #620

New in ChatGPT Box 2.4.9 (Jan 26, 2024)

  • Features:
  • gpt-4 web DALLĀ·E support (josc146)
  • presearch support (#592) (josc146)
  • Improvements:
  • improve markdown styles (#585) (josc146)
  • improve bilibili summary (josc146)
  • improve the stability of response language (#611) (josc146)
  • formattedError (#572) (josc146)
  • when opening IndependentPanel, if the latest session has been used, automatically create a new session (#601) (josc146)
  • Fixes:
  • fix gpt-4 web unusual activity (#615) (josc146)
  • safe markdown renderer (#609, #403) (josc146)
  • bilibili reload (#603) #603 (Bowen)
  • improve #603 (josc146)
  • fix mounting failure caused by DuckDuckGo's initial rendering delay. #610 (josc146)
  • Chores:
  • release v2.4.8 (github-actions[bot])
  • update readme news (josc146)
  • Fix GPT-4 model name and confusion in names (#584) (Anan) #584
  • selection-tools: remove redundant getPreferredLanguage calls (#593) #593 (AiraNadih)
  • chore (josc146)
  • deps: bump actions/setup-python from 4 to 5 (#586) #586 (dependabot[bot])
  • deps: bump actions/upload-artifact from 3 to 4 (#594) #594 (dependabot[bot])

New in ChatGPT Box 2.4.8 (Dec 6, 2023)

  • Patch (josc146) fix claude 2.1
  • Fix eventsource meta
  • Update core content adapters (josc146)

New in ChatGPT Box 2.4.7 (Dec 3, 2023)

  • Optimize Logic in selection-tools Module
  • Add ChatGLM API
  • Update Claude.ai web to Claude v2.1
  • Patch
  • Fix global side_panel
  • Add gpt-3.5-turbo-instruct
  • Reduce menu items

New in ChatGPT Box 2.4.6 (Nov 13, 2023)

  • Allow filling in the API Key of CustomModel mode (#561, previously designed for local offline model or custom server, now you can also use it for regular openai API calls and freely fill in the model name(#563)) (josc146)
  • Support for chromium side panel (#111) (josc146)
  • Update for chatgpt3.5 web (#562, #551#issuecomment-1803668105, #543#issuecomment-1803666487) (josc146)
  • Added box for gh pr's and issues (#558) (Jonas Kamsker) #558
  • Add OpenAI API GPT-4 Turbo Preview (Peter Dave Hello) #555
  • Replace legacy gpt-3.5-turbo-0613 with the latest gpt-3.5-turbo-1106 (Peter Dave Hello) #556

New in ChatGPT Box 2.4.5 (Nov 5, 2023)

  • Changes:
  • d36f6ea: improve render performance (#265) (josc146)
  • 3d08919: force scroll to bottom after submission (josc146)

New in ChatGPT Box 2.4.4 (Oct 31, 2023)

  • Commits:
  • 3c90ff2: release v2.4.3 (github-actions[bot])
  • 02b41db: Add site adapters for Golem, EETimes (Martin Richtarsky) #530
  • 40d24e7: improve chatgpt web user guide (josc146)
  • 236a1cb: improve chatgpt web mode compatibility (josc146)

New in ChatGPT Box 2.4.3 (Oct 30, 2023)

  • Fix chatgpt web mode arkose_token (#469, #543, #545) (josc146)
  • Blob file read for gitlab (#544) (josc146)
  • Fix #539 bing web (josc146)
  • Make summarization work for text/plain content (Martin Richtarsky) #531
  • Improve fetchSSE (#532) (josc146)
  • Fix safari background (#512 (comment)) (josc146)

New in ChatGPT Box 2.4.2 (Oct 15, 2023)

  • Features:
  • Add claude-v2 API (#516) #516 (ajkost)
  • Patches:
  • Upgrade bing client (merge waylaidwanderer/node-chatgpt-api#481) and some other adaptations
  • Bug Fixes:
  • Under chatgpt web mode, due to API changes, stored responses became undefined
  • Chores:
  • Bump actions/checkout from 3 to 4
  • Improve claude api prompt
  • Added Turkish Support, Create _locales/tr/main.json
  • Update kagi query
  • Update locales
  • Add site adapter for FAZ (Frankfurter Allgemeine Zeitung)
  • Fix firefox warning
  • Update bing detection
  • Improve claude.ai login prompt
  • Improve error prompt
  • Release v2.4.1
  • Chore (

New in ChatGPT Box 2.4.1 (Sep 24, 2023)

  • Features:
  • independent Claude.ai model support (#457, #476, #477, #503) (josc146)
  • Patches:
  • fix(upgrade) bing client (#505) (josc146)
  • decisionCard and popupCard of bing client (#505) (josc146)
  • fakePort stop (josc146)
  • Bug Fixes:
  • when requests stop, input box sometimes isn't reset properly (#462) (josc146)

New in ChatGPT Box 2.4.0 (Jul 15, 2023)

  • Only display the banner when choosing ChatGPT Web Mode
  • Fix GPT-4 Web arkose_token

New in ChatGPT Box 2.3.9 (Jun 30, 2023)

  • Features:
  • add Poe Google-PaLM (#436) #436 (Anan)
  • Commits:
  • 59b4934: release v2.3.8 (github-actions[bot])
  • 2b765d2: Remove Peo Dragonfly Bot (deprecated) (Anan) #421
  • 9d6236a: update readme (josc146)
  • 1944068: update bard client (josc146)

New in ChatGPT Box 2.3.8 (Jun 14, 2023)

  • Improve style for safari (josc146)
  • Add gpt-3.5-turbo-16k and gpt-3.5-turbo-0613 (josc146)
  • Automatically adapt different models' context length (josc146)

New in ChatGPT Box 2.3.7 (Jun 12, 2023)

  • Features:
  • Add Poe Claude-instant-100k #374 (Peter Dave Hello)
  • Added a scroll to bottom button, made the automatic scroll stop when the user scrolls up (#401) (Sergio Lage) #401
  • 4dba9d5: add google Bard (#254, #382) (josc146)
  • Ad4f1c9: translateToZh (#342) (josc146)
  • Changes:
  • Fix unable to get balance from OpenAI #370 (FSpark)
  • Get balance (#370) @FSpark (josc146)
  • Fix bing error. #380 (Dekotale)
  • 771188e: Improve zh-hant locale (Peter Dave Hello) #373
  • 6a48ba4: improve custom api (Yukino Song) #396
  • 0fd09eb: update Bing client (josc146)
  • 0fa19da: update adaption for reddit and gitlab (josc146)
  • 454e457: improve conversationCard style (josc146)
  • A0c19d7: improve the compatibility of Safari and Firefox with the new style (#305, #371) (josc146)
  • 802d87e: fix Poe AI "Clear Context" (#349) (josc146)
  • Dfef9dc: fix repeated prompt when completing an answer and clicking the retry button (#400) (josc146)

New in ChatGPT Box 2.3.6 (May 27, 2023)

  • Features:
  • Add gpt3.5-mobile, gpt4-mobile, gpt4-browsing support
  • Bug Fixes:
  • Sse json error
  • Styles:
  • Improve light mode
  • Chores:
  • Update bing client

New in ChatGPT Box 2.3.5 (May 22, 2023)

  • Commits:
  • 9e52ce8: release v2.3.4 (github-actions[bot])
  • 88522ac: Changed youtube summary prompt for better formatting (Alwin Raju) #354
  • f3f6509: improve /v1/completions api with stop: "nHuman" so that it works better with selfhostedAI like RWKV-Runner (josc146)
  • 3da1487: update readme (josc146)

New in ChatGPT Box 2.3.4 (May 18, 2023)

  • Features:
  • added a ReadButton to convert the text output from GPT into voice and read it out loud (Petaflops)
  • improve read aloud (#105, #341) (josc146)
  • Chores:
  • improve error messages (josc146)
  • Commits:
  • a1d58d7: release v2.3.3 (github-actions[bot])
  • 8693f9e: chore (josc146)
  • e8c0794: Update README_IN.md (Okki Dwi) #340
  • efb7cc9: Update main.json (Okki Dwi) #340

New in ChatGPT Box 2.3.3 (May 16, 2023)

  • Chores:
  • persistent true (#326) (josc146)
  • remove optional background permission for manifest v2 (josc146)
  • update duckduckgo container query (josc146)
  • update bing client and improve error messages (#337) (josc146)
  • Commits:
  • 2697d90: release v2.3.2 (github-actions[bot])
  • b50c266: update readme (josc146)

New in ChatGPT Box 2.3.2 (May 13, 2023)

  • Features:
  • New menu item / shortcut to close all chats
  • Customizable clicking icon action
  • Add option to disable focus to input box after answering
  • Styles:
  • Draggable and scrollbar
  • Wider model select
  • Change select width
  • Adjust for mp.weixin.qq
  • More prominent conversations
  • IndependentPanel scrollbar

New in ChatGPT Box 2.3.0 (May 9, 2023)

  • Features:
  • improve web mode notification (#309) (josc146)
  • option to enable web mode history (#311) (josc146)
  • an easier way to use different bing styles (#264) (josc146)
  • getCoreContent adaptation for Wikipedia (#298) (josc146)
  • option to display selection tools next to input box to avoid blocking (#271) (josc146)
  • support for non-streamed responses (#294) (josc146)
  • improve mobile view for firefox android (#305) (josc146)
  • Bug Fixes:
  • inline code block style (#302) (josc146)
  • Styles:
  • inline code block (josc146)
  • Chores:
  • autoClean => false (josc146)

New in ChatGPT Box 2.2.9 (Apr 28, 2023)

  • Features:
  • Add more adatper (liujuntao(@liujuntao))
  • Resizable input box (#246, #266) (josc146)
  • Chatgpt web mode improvement, now when official website is open requests will be sent in the foreground (#25, #53, #65, #112, #127, #161, #192, #204, #230, #248, #281) (josc146)
  • Bug Fixes:
  • Modify web api content to adapt chatgpt backend api (#285) (niceSprite(@NiceSprite))
  • submit button position (josc146)
  • Code Refactoring:
  • Services (josc146)
  • Chores:
  • Set background persistent to false (josc146)
  • Commits:
  • b9097ac: upgrade packages (josc146)
  • a62cf9c: Improve zh-hant local (@PeterDaveHello)
  • 16d9fec: Enable user input while response is being processed (@tang-ji)
  • 2e1dcf3: Change the cursor type of the Send button (@tang-ji)
  • b833cd1: Change the submit button size (@tang-ji)
  • ca708b1: Refactor input box styling for better organization (@tang-ji)
  • c1d805f: fix a bug: I am considering replacing the 'class' attribute of the chatGptBox with the 'id' attribute because some unknown scripts in the Bing International search web page are automatically blocking elements with the 'class' attribute when they are prepended. However, elements with the 'id' attribute are not blocked. Therefore, the chatGptBox may disappear from the search page (@liujuntao)
  • 19f1062: remove useless packages (josc146)
  • 44a445e: format (josc146)
  • 9b157ff: Align the "ask" button with the i18n keyword (#286) (@tang-ji)